In the classical versions of the story, eurydice is a passive victim. Eurydice, by sarah ruhl this play is a fresh take on the ancient myth of orpheus, the beautiful singer who braves the terrors of the underworld to rescue eurydice, the girl he loves. In ovids version of the story, she doesnt speak at all and in virgils poem she says only a few words after orpheus has already looked back at her.
